Okada rider remanded for allegedly stealing Osun State church instruments

November 18, 2020
in News
Kindly share this post

A 32-year-old Okada Rider, Tunde Adeniyi has been ordered to be remanded in a Correctional Facility on Wednesday for allegedly stealing church instruments worth N1.05 million in an Osun church.

Adeniyi was dragged before an Osun State Magistrates’ Court sitting in Osogbo on two-count of burglary and stealing.

The Police prosecutor, Taiwo Adegoke told the court that Adeniyi, on November 16, 2020, at about 2 AM broke into Christ Altar of Mercy Church, Ebunoluwa Area, Osogbo to wit sacrilege and stole two sleeve musical, one mixer engine and one keyboard property of the Church totalled worth N1,050,000 million.

He noted that the offence is contrary to and punishable under section 416 and 390(9) of the criminal code Cap 34 Vol. II Laws of Osun State of Nigeria 2002.

However, the accused person pleaded not guilty to the charge preferred against him.

The Counsel to the accused, Mr Kazeem Adepoju made an oral bail application.

The Chief Magistrate, Dr Olusegun Ayilara ordered that the accused person be remanded in Correctional Facility and adjourned the case to January 8, 2020.
